Transaction 3e157dee2cf221a0e66862a7d87688507b3defc3716618434890e6a247e941eb
3 Input
2 Outputs
- 3e157dee2cf221a0e66862a7d87688507b3defc3716618434890e6a247e941eb:0
- 3e157dee2cf221a0e66862a7d87688507b3defc3716618434890e6a247e941eb:1
value 20860000
address 1PZnBxXh1Ssu4LbKAQWTBL9wD8V3XE2qNB
value 1969047
address 14ptAiypgEDFc68DsjG5HybfsqE87C96nc